Paint and Coating Removal
The removal of paint and coatings represent a critical process step in the optical industry, enabling the careful elimination of aged of defective layers from coated components. The process
demands the highest level of precision, as even minimal residues or surface alterations can affect optical performance.
Depending on the substrate and coating system, chemical, thermal or physical methods are applied to ensure residue free treatment of sensitive materials such as glass, metal or polymers without altering their structure.
Controlled coating removal forms the foundation for subsequent recoating processes and contributes significantly to maintaining the value and functional reliability of optical
components.

Controlled removal of Sealants and Waxes
Optical manufacturing routinely employs sealants and waxes to bind, secure or safeguard delicate components.
For subsequent processing or refurbishment their complete and residue free removal is paramount to preserving the integrity and performance of optical surfaces. Depending on the substrate and type of sealant, removal is achieved through precisely controlled thermal, chemical or hybrid techniques that protect the surface while ensuring exceptional cleanliness.
Meticulous process control prevents stress, discoloration or damage, guaranteeing that optical components are impeccably prepared for coating, assembly or reuse.

High Precision Cleaning
Perfect precision
Precision cleaning is a critical step in the production and refurbishment of optical components.
Its purpose is the complete removal of particulate and film-like contaminants, wich, even at the micrometer and nanometer scale, can impair the performance of optical systems.
Using carefully formulated cleaning agents, ultrasonic technology and cleanroom procedures, lenses, prisms, filters and mirrors are treated to ensure surfaces remain free of resdues and scratches.
Precision cleaning thus forms the foundation for superior optical quality, coating readiness and long term stability of components – making an indespensable process in modern optical manufacturing.
